Music is a massive driver of video views in Indonesia. Dangdut , a genre of Indonesian folk and traditional popular music, has evolved into Dangdut Koplo —a faster, digitized version featuring heavy percussion. Videos of live performances, localized street dances, and acoustic covers of pop songs with a traditional Javanese or Sundanese twist regularly accumulate tens of millions of views within days of release. 4. Indonesian culinary content is immensely popular. Videos showcasing local street food vendors ( kaki lima ), spicy food challenges, and massive Mukbang feasts attract viewers both domestically and internationally. The Digital Boom: Exploring Indonesian Entertainment and Popular Videos
Indonesian entertainment has evolved rapidly beyond traditional TV dramas (sinetron) and dangdut music. Today, it's a vibrant mix of , TikTok comedy skits , live streaming (Bigo, Shopee Live) , and OTT original productions (Netflix, Vidio, Prime Video). Popular videos are driven by humor, family drama, horror, and religious content.
Indonesian film and television have also made significant strides in recent years. The country's film industry, known as "perfilman Indonesia," has produced several critically acclaimed films, such as "The Raid: Redemption" and "Laskar Pelangi." These films have not only been successful domestically but have also gained international recognition, showcasing Indonesian talent to a global audience.
